The last
naturally occurring case of smallpox was diagnosed on 26 October 1977 (there was a death in Birmingham in 1978 but that was a lab connected infection) and the world Health Organisation certified the global eradication of smallpox in 1979.
The virus is stored in two labs, one in Russia and one in the USA.
And the milkmaids didn't get immunity from
drinking milk. Their immunity came from contracting cow pox from handling the udders of infected cows.
